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including medium-encoded computer program products, for computer aided design of physical structures using generative design processes. A method includes obtaining a design space for a modeled object, one or more design criteria for the modeled object, and one or more in-use load cases; iteratively modifying a generatively designed three dimensional shape of the modeled object in the design space in accordance with the one or more design criteria and the one or more in-use load cases for the physical structure, comprising: performing numerical simulation of the modeled object in accordance the one or more in-use load cases, computing shape change velocities for an implicit surface in a level-set representation of the three dimensional shape, changing the shape change velocities in accordance with a polynomial function, and updating the level-set representation using the shape change velocities to produce an updated version of the three dimensional shape.

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including medium-encoded computer program products, facilitate creation and use of 3D models of objects with different material properties. In one aspect, a method includes specifying a continuous data format representation for a first property of an object and a discretized data format representation for a second property of the object, wherein the first property and the second property are different from each other; producing a 3D model of the object within a 3D space using the continuous and discretized data format representations, which overlap with each other in all three dimensions in at least a portion of the 3D space; and using at least one common access method into the 3D model of the object to obtain data from both the continuous and discretized data format representations, within the portion of the 3D space, to manufacture the object using one or more manufacturing processes.

Abstract: In various embodiments, a parameter domain graph application generates UV-net representations of 3D CAD objects for machine learning models. In operation, the parameter domain graph application generates a graph based on a B-rep of a 3D CAD object. The parameter domain graph application discretizes a parameter domain of a parametric surface associated with the B-rep into a 2D grid. The parameter domain graph application computes at least one feature at a grid point included in the 2D grid based on the parametric surface to generate a 2D UV-grid. Based on the graph and the 2D UV-grid, the parameter domain graph application generates a UV-net representation of the 3D CAD object. Advantageously, generating UV-net representations of 3D CAD objects that are represented using B-reps enables the 3D CAD objects to be processed efficiently using neural networks.

Abstract: Techniques and systems for computer aided design of physical structures using an object splitting design process that optimize manufacturing efficiency are described. A described techniques includes obtaining an input model of an initial object to be manufactured, the input model providing a 3D topology and shape for the object; determining, based on the 3D topology and shape, a 3D parting surface to split the initial object into separate objects, the parting surface intersects an inflection zone that is situated between up and down skin regions of the 3D topology and shape; and providing first and second 3D models of the separate objects in accordance with the 3D topology and shape and the parting surface, for use in manufacturing separate physical structures corresponding to the separate objects using one or more computer-controlled manufacturing systems, where after respective manufacturing, the physical structures are configured to be assembled to form a combined structure.
